Are Sinn Fein guilty of double standards over cuts north and south of the border?

Aug 24, 2012, 09:07 AM

It's one of the most common criticisms of Sinn Fein - that it has double standards over Government cutbacks north and south of the border. Opponents say the party condemns cuts in the Republic, while helping implement them up here in the Stormont Executive. Sinn Fein deny the claims. One of its MLAs Phil Flanagan has now hit back at the party's critics in an article for the online Irish newspaper, The Journal.
